Multiple Choice (15)
A 55-year-old patient presents with sudden onset chest pain radiating to the left arm. ECG
shows ST-segment elevation. What pathological process is most likely occurring? A) Stable
angina B) Myocardial infarction due to coronary artery occlusion C) Pericarditis D) Aortic
dissection
Answer: B
Rationale: ST-segment elevation indicates myocardial injury typically caused by coronary
artery occlusion leading to infarction.

2. Which cellular adaptation is primarily characterized by reversible cell shrinking due to
nutrient deprivation?
A) Hypertrophy
B) Hyperplasia
C) Atrophy
D) Metaplasia

Answer: C
Rationale: Atrophy is shrinkage of cells due to decreased workload or nutrient supply.

3. In acute inflammation, which of the following is the earliest vascular response?
A) Leukocyte migration
B) Vasodilation
C) Fibroblast proliferation
D) Scar tissue formation

Answer: B
Rationale: Vasodilation occurs early to increase blood flow to the injured tissue.

4. A patient with chronic kidney disease develops metabolic acidosis. What is the primary
reason for this acid-base imbalance?
A) Increased bicarbonate reabsorption
B) Decreased acid excretion by the kidneys
C) Excessive vomiting
D) Hyperventilation

Answer: B

,Rationale: Kidney failure impairs acid excretion, leading to metabolic acidosis.

5. Which cytokine primarily mediates the fever response in systemic inflammation?
A) IL-1
B) IL-4
C) IL-10
D) TGF-beta

Answer: A
Rationale: IL-1 acts on the hypothalamus to induce fever.

6. In heart failure, which compensatory mechanism initially improves cardiac output?
A) Parasympathetic activation
B) Activation of the renin-angiotensin-aldosterone system
C) Decreased preload
D) Vasodilation

Answer: B
Rationale: RAAS causes vasoconstriction and fluid retention to increase cardiac output.

7. The hallmark of Type 1 hypersensitivity reactions includes:
A) Delayed cell-mediated immunity
B) IgE antibody binding to mast cells
C) Immune complex deposition
D) Autoantibody formation

Answer: B
Rationale: Type 1 hypersensitivity is IgE mediated, triggering mast cell degranulation.

8. A patient with chronic obstructive pulmonary disease (COPD) often shows which acid-base
imbalance?
A) Respiratory alkalosis
B) Metabolic acidosis
C) Respiratory acidosis
D) Metabolic alkalosis

Answer: C
Rationale: COPD leads to CO2 retention causing respiratory acidosis.

9. Which of the following is true regarding necrosis as compared to apoptosis?
A) Necrosis is an energy-dependent programmed cell death
B) Apoptosis typically causes inflammation
C) Necrosis causes uncontrolled cell death with membrane rupture
D) Apoptosis leads to cell swelling and lysis

Answer: C
Rationale: Necrosis is uncontrolled death with rupture that triggers inflammation.

10. In diabetes mellitus type 1, beta cell destruction is mediated primarily by:
A) Autoimmune T cell attack
B) Insulin resistance

,C) Viral infection
D) Excess glucagon

Answer: A
Rationale: Type 1 DM involves autoimmune-mediated destruction of pancreatic beta cells.

11. Which lab marker is highly specific for diagnosing myocardial infarction?
A) CK-MB
B) Troponin I
C) Myoglobin
D) ALT

Answer: B
Rationale: Troponin I is highly cardiac-specific and sensitive for myocardial injury.

12. A patient with liver failure develops increased bleeding tendency because of:
A) Increased platelet count
B) Decreased synthesis of clotting factors
C) Increased prothrombin levels
D) Enhanced fibrinolysis

Answer: B
Rationale: Liver synthesizes clotting factors; failure reduces production causing bleeding.

13. Which is the major cellular site for aerobic ATP production?
A) Ribosomes
B) Endoplasmic reticulum
C) Mitochondria
D) Golgi apparatus

Answer: C
Rationale: Mitochondria carry out oxidative phosphorylation producing ATP.

14. Match the following cell injury types with their causes:

a) Hypoxic injury
b) Chemical injury
c) Infectious injury
d) Physical injury

Toxin exposure
Ischemia
Trauma
Bacterial invasion
Answer:
a-2, b-1, c-4, d-3
Rationale: Each type correlates with the listed causes.

15. Which electrolyte abnormality is commonly associated with significant cell injury?
A) Hypokalemia
B) Hypernatremia

, C) Intracellular calcium overload
D) Hypocalcemia

Answer: C
Rationale: Increased intracellular calcium activates enzymes that damage cell structures.

True/False (10)
T/F: Chronic inflammation only occurs when acute inflammation resolves fully.
Answer: False
Rationale: Chronic inflammation can result from persistent injury or unresolved acute
inflammation.

T/F: Metaplasia is an irreversible change in cell type.
Answer: False
Rationale: Metaplasia is reversible if the stressor is removed.

T/F: In apoptosis, cell contents are released causing inflammation.
Answer: False
Rationale: Apoptosis is controlled cell death without causing inflammation.

T/F: Edema results from increased hydrostatic pressure in capillaries.
Answer: True
Rationale: Elevated hydrostatic pressure pushes fluid into interstitial spaces causing edema.

T/F: Hypoxia is the most common cause of cell injury.
Answer: True
Rationale: Oxygen deprivation is a primary cause of cellular injury.

T/F: In autoimmune diseases, the immune system attacks self-antigens.
Answer: True
Rationale: Autoimmunity is characterized by immune responses against self.

T/F: Insulin resistance is mainly a feature of Type 2 diabetes mellitus.
Answer: True
Rationale: Type 2 DM involves insulin resistance and relative insulin deficiency.

T/F: Lipid peroxidation is a mechanism of cell injury mediated by reactive oxygen species.
Answer: True
Rationale: ROS cause oxidative damage including lipid peroxidation.

T/F: Ischemia-reperfusion injury exacerbates cell damage after oxygen restoration.
Answer: True
Rationale: Reperfusion causes oxidative stress and inflammation.

T/F: The inflammatory exudate consists primarily of red blood cells.
Answer: False
Rationale: Exudate mainly contains neutrophils, proteins, and fluid, not RBCs.
